JSRUN 用代码说话

基本的拖动和放置

编辑教程

jQuery EasyUI 拖放 - 基本的拖动和放置

在jQuery EasyUI中,可以实现HTML元素的基本拖动和放置。

本节将展示一个如何使HTML元素可拖动的使用示例,本例将创建三个DIV元素然后启用他们的拖动和放置。

首先,我们创建三个<div>元素:

<div id="dd1" class="dd-demo"></div>
<div id="dd2" class="dd-demo"></div>
<div id="dd3" class="dd-demo"></div>

第一个<div>元素,通过默认值让其可以拖动。

$('#dd1').draggable();

第二个<div>元素,通过创建一个克隆(clone)了原来元素的代理(proxy)让其可以拖动:

$('#dd2').draggable({
    proxy:'clone'
});

第三个<div>元素,通过创建自定义代理(proxy)让其可以拖动:

$('#dd3').draggable({
    proxy:function(source){
        var p = $('<div class="proxy">proxy</div>');
        p.appendTo('body');
        return p;
    }
});
JSRUN闪电教程系统是国内最先开创的教程维护系统, 所有工程师都可以参与共同维护的闪电教程,让知识的积累变得统一完整、自成体系。 大家可以一起参与进共编,让零散的知识点帮助更多的人。
X
支付宝
9.99
无法付款,请点击这里
金额: 0
备注:
转账时请填写正确的金额和备注信息,到账由人工处理,可能需要较长时间
如有疑问请联系QQ:565830900
正在生成二维码, 此过程可能需要15秒钟